body { color: black; background-color: #fff; }#box { background-image: url(../images/bg_box.jpg); width: 1050px; height: 730px; margin-right: auto; margin-left: auto; }#header { background-image: url(../images/bg_header.jpg); background-repeat: no-repeat; text-align: left; width: 1050px; height: 52px; float: left; }#menue { background-image: url(../images/bg_header.jpg); background-repeat: no-repeat; text-align: left; width: 1050px; height: 68px; float: left; }#submenue { position: absolute; float: left; }#content { font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 18px; background-image: url(../images/bg_content.jpg); background-repeat: no-repeat; background-position: left top; text-align: left; width: 1006px; height: 526px; overflow: auto; float: left; margin-right: 45px; padding-left: 32px; }#footer { background-image: url(../images/bg_footer.jpg); width: 1050px; height: 86px; float: left; }.text { color: #000; font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 18px; text-decoration: none; text-align: left; width: 852px; height: 527px; overflow: auto; }.text_all { color: #000; font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 18px; text-decoration: none; text-align: left; }.text_header { color: #000; font-size: 14px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; font-weight: bold; line-height: 18px; text-decoration: none; text-align: left; }.text_footer { color: #000; font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 14px; text-decoration: none; text-align: left; letter-spacing: 0.1em; }.text_footer_impressum { color: #4a4a4a; font-size: 9px; font-family: Verdana, Arial, Helvetica, sans-serif; line-height: 12px; text-decoration: none; text-align: left; }td.extra { font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 18px; background-image: url(../images/bg_middle_all_extra.jpg); background-repeat: no-repeat; background-position: center top; }/*menu*/#main-1 a, #main-2 a, #main-3 a, #main-4 a, #main-5 a  { text-indent: -2000px; width: 103px; height: 68px; background: no-repeat 0 top; text-decoration: none; display: block; }#main-1 a  { background-image: url(../images/btn_betrmaewohnen_309.jpg); text-decoration: none; }#main-2 a  { background-image: url(../images/btn_mutterkivbund_309.jpg); text-decoration: none; }#main-3 a  { background-image: url(../images/btn_betrezwohnen_309.jpg); text-decoration: none;}#main-4 a  { background-image: url(../images/btn_beratungsstelle_309.jpg); text-decoration: none; }#main-5 a  { background-image: url(../images/btn_ambhilfe_309.jpg); text-decoration: none;  }#main-1 a:hover, #main-2 a:hover, #main-3 a:hover, #main-4 a:hover, #main-5 a:hover	{ background-position: -103px 0; text-decoration: none; }#main-1 a:active, #main-2 a:active, #main-3 a:active, #main-4 a:active, #main-5 a:active { background-position: -206px 0; text-decoration: none; }/* ---------->>> mootools accordeon <<<-----------------------------------------------------------*/#accordion { margin:0 0 1px;}h3.toggler { cursor: pointer; font-size: 12px; color: #000;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 16px; background-image: none; background-repeat: repeat; background-attachment: scroll; background-position: 0 0; margin: 0 0 4px; }div.element {  }div.element_pages { width: 753px; }div.element_pages_texte { width: 100%; }#elementvor { background-image: none; width: 33px; height: 330px; float: left; }#elementvor_pages { background-image: none; width: 192px; height: 330px; float: left; }#elementcontent { font-size: 11px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 14px; background-image: none; width: 382px; height: 25px; float: left; }#elementcontent_pages { font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 16px; background-image: none; width: 382px; height: 25px; float: left; }#elementcontent_pages_texte { font-size: 12px; font-family: "Trebuchet MS", Geneva, Arial, Helvetica, SunSans-Regular, sans-serif; line-height: 16px; background-image: none; height: 25px; float: left; }/* ---------->>> glider <<<-----------------------------------------------------------*/div.scroller { width: 1025px; height: 527px; overflow: hidden; }div.scroller div.section { width:1025px;	height: 527px; overflow:hidden; float:left;	}div.scroller div.content { width: 1025px; }#index_left { position: fixed; width: 174px; height: 527px; z-index: 5; padding-top: 20px; padding-left: 29px; }#index_right { position: fixed; width: 837px; height: 527px; float: right; }div#section1 { color: #2f2f2f; margin-right: 0; }div#section2 { color: #2f2f2f; margin-right: 0; }div#section3 { color: #2f2f2f; margin-right: 0; }div#section4 { color: #2f2f2f; margin-right: 0; }div#section5 { color: #2f2f2f; margin-right: 0; }a:link { color: #000; font-size: 1em; font-family: "Lucida Grande", geneva, Arial, verdana, sans-serif; font-weight: normal; font-style: normal; text-decoration: none; }a:visited {color: #000; font-size: 1em; font-family: "Lucida Grande", geneva, Arial, verdana, sans-serif; font-weight: normal; font-style: normal; text-decoration: none; }a:hover { color: #ea8712; font-size: 1em; font-family: "Lucida Grande", geneva, Arial, verdana, sans-serif; font-weight: normal; font-style: normal; text-decoration: none; }a:active { color: #ea8712; font-size: 1em; font-family: "Lucida Grande", geneva, Arial, verdana, sans-serif; font-weight: normal; font-style: normal; text-decoration: none; }/* ---------->>> slider <<<-----------------------------------------------------------*/h3.section {	margin-top: 1em;}#vertical_slide, #horizontal_slide {	background: #D0C8C8;	color: #8A7575;	padding: 10px;	border: 5px solid #F3F1F1;	font-weight: bold;}div.marginbottom {	/* Since the Fx.Slide element resets margins, we set a margin on the above element */	margin-bottom: 10px;}